Every Brellan self-service kiosk runs KioskGuard, a watchdog process that restarts the shell app if it stops sending heartbeats for 30 seconds. Three consecutive restarts within five minutes puts the kiosk into safe mode, which displays a maintenance screen and disables payment hardware. To exit safe mode, connect over the service port and run the recovery utility. The utility checks firmware integrity first, then prompts for the maintainer recovery passphrase before re-enabling the shell. That passphrase is:

strongbox words: ralax-sileth-queniel-zorvan-drumir-gordor-kasok-julox-fenwyn-gormir-quenath-fraiel-ralys-fenath

Leadership Review Briefing — Marketing Spend

Pellworth Goods will cut marketing expenditure by 22% next fiscal year. Reductions fall mainly on print and the Soriven campaign; retained spend covers core digital channels. Finance should adjust accrual schedules and update the variance model accordingly. Context on the wider business direction is set out in the confidential note below.

internal memo for tagef-hadup: Gross margin on Ulaath came in at 15 percent against a plan of 5 percent. Only 7 of the 120 pilot accounts renewed Ulaath, so a churn review is set for October 15.

Subject: DR drill prep — Chirpline log sampling

Team,

Ahead of Thursday's disaster-recovery drill, please review the sampling config for Chirpline, our chattiest service. We're dropping to 5% sampling on INFO during the drill so the Hollowmere ingest tier doesn't saturate; ERROR stays at 100%. The review should confirm the sampler falls back safely if the config store is unreachable. To restore the drill vault afterward, use the passphrase below.

— Renna

strongbox words: druiel-frador-brieth-druys-fenys-zorwyn-zorael

Nice work on the Fernhollow CSV import wizard overall, but the chunking logic worries me a bit. Right now we slurp the whole file before validating, which will fall over on the big exports the Oakridge team uploads. Suggest streaming rows and validating per-chunk, surfacing errors with row numbers so support can actually help users. Also, please document why the delimiter sniffer caps at 20 lines. The chunk and validation constants I'd start with are these.

tuning table, kawep-tawif:
CAPS = {
    "olidor": 80,
    "belion": 7,
    "quenys": 225,
    "druox": 839,
    "fraath": 482,
}